Are you passionate about horses and eager to make a difference in their lives? We are looking for an enthusiastic, caring and committed volunteer with a good knowledge and experience of horses. This role will support the officers working in our mounted section particularly during the morning routines, in order to free up these officers to focus on training and exercise of Police horses. This is a physically challenging but extremely rewarding role.

Main Responsibilities
In presence and supervised by an employed Groom
- Mucking out the stables.
- Haying up.
- Carrying and moving bags of shavings and extra‑large haynets around the stable yard.
- Keeping the stable yard and tack room clean and tidy.
- Clearing and tidying the paddocks (poo picking).
- Leading horses to and from the horse walker.
Qualifications
To be eligible to apply for this role you must have a 5 year \'checkable history\' in the UK - ideally this means that you would have been resident in the UK for the last 5 years.
